I've just upgraded to 2.1.108 and 5.1.0-pre2, and the machine seems to
be running fine. The problem is in the tag_info options. I have two
aha2940UW, the first one with 3 disks, and the second with two. I want
the tagged queue depth to be 32 for all except the second disk of the
first card, which should be 24, so the options passed by lilo are

aic7xxx=verbose,pci_parity,tag_info:{{32,24,32},{32,32}}

However, here's what /proc/scsi/aic7xxx/0 says:

Adaptec AIC7xxx driver version: 5.1.0/3.2.4
Compile Options:
  AIC7XXX_RESET_DELAY    : 2
  AIC7XXX_TAGGED_QUEUEING: Adapter Support Enabled
                             Check below to see which
                             devices use tagged queueing
  AIC7XXX_PAGE_ENABLE    : Enabled (This is no longer an option)
  AIC7XXX_PROC_STATS     : Disabled

Adapter Configuration:
           SCSI Adapter: Adaptec AHA-294X Ultra SCSI host adapter
                           Ultra Wide Controller
    Programmed I/O Base: 8000
      Adaptec SCSI BIOS: Enabled
                    IRQ: 15
                   SCBs: Active 0, Max Active 57,
                         Allocated 60, HW 16, Page 255
             Interrupts: 1908546
      BIOS Control Word: 0x0034
   Adapter Control Word: 0x005b
   Extended Translation: Disabled
Disconnect Enable Flags: 0xffff
     Ultra Enable Flags: 0xfffb
 Tag Queue Enable Flags: 0x0006
Ordered Queue Tag Flags: 0x0006
Default Tag Queue Depth: 24
    Tagged Queue By Device array for aic7xxx host instance 0:
      {32,24,32,255,255,255,255,255,255,255,255,255,255,255,255,255}
    Actual queue depth per device for aic7xxx host instance 0:
      {1,24,32,1,1,1,1,1,1,1,1,1,1,1,1,1}

You see that the "Tagged Queue By Device array" matches the lilo
options, but the "Actual queue depth per device" is quite different!!
What does this mean?

The same happens with the second adapter:

    Tagged Queue By Device array for aic7xxx host instance 1:
      {32,32,255,255,255,255,255,255,255,255,255,255,255,255,255,255}
    Actual queue depth per device for aic7xxx host instance 1:
      {32,1,1,1,1,1,1,1,1,1,1,1,1,1,1,1}

Any ideas?
